NCBI Taxonomy: 910531

Echinops spinosissimus subsp. spinosus (ncbi_taxid: 910531)

found 0 associated metabolites at subspecies taxonomy rank level.

Ancestor: Echinops spinosissimus

Child Taxonomies: none taxonomy data.